SPICY POTATOES WITH GARLIC AIOLI
This is my take on Spanish patatas bravas. The potatoes are tossed in a flavorful spice mix and then finished to a crispy golden brown. The garlic aioli takes it over the top for an unconventional potato salad that'll be a hit at any party. -John Stiver, Bowen Island, British Columbia

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375°. Place potatoes in a Dutch oven; add water to cover.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cook, uncovered, 8-10 minutes or until just tender. Drain; pat dry with paper towels. Transfer potatoes to a mixing bowl. Toss potatoes in oil and minced garlic to coat evenly. , Combine the paprika, garlic powder, chili powder, cumin, salt, pepper flakes and pepper; sprinkle over potatoes. Gently toss to coat. Transfer potatoes to 2 greased 15x10x1-in. baking pans, spreading into a single layer. Bake until crispy, about 25 minutes, stirring potatoes and rotating pans halfway through cooking., For aioli, combine ingredients until blended. Transfer potatoes to a serving platter; sprinkle with chives. Serve warm with aioli.

SPICY POTATOES
This too is from BBC's saturday kitchen by Manju Malhi.It is a accompaniment for the tandoori chicken.

Steps:
- For the potatoes, preheat the oven to 220C/425F/Gas 7.
- Cut the potatoes into 2-3cm/1in squared cubes. Bring a pan of salted water to the boil and blanch the potatoes for 2-3 minutes to begin cooking. Drain well.
- Heat the oil in a large roasting tray on the hob and add the potatoes, tossing to coat in oil until browned. Season well.
- Roast in the oven for 40-50 minutes until crisp and golden and cooked through.
- Once roasted, add the spices to the oil.
- Toss potatoes in the tempered spices and serve.

POTATO GNOCCHI & SPICY MARINARA #SP5
Official Contest Entry: Simply Potatoes 5Fix. This is the perfect potato pasta dinner right at sunset. The spicy marinara is a great compliment to these fluffy potato gnocchi topped with grated parmesan. Server with buttered garlic bread and white wine.

Steps:
- Add 2 cups of mashed potatoes to a pre heated oven for 15 minutes.
- Remove the potatoes and press them through a ricer. Place potatoes on a large cutting board.
- On top of the potatoes, add the eggs, and flour and start to combine ingredients until you are able to form a ball. Add more flour so your hands will not stick.
- Cut the dough into 4 pieces, and roll each of them into 1 inch logs. Cut the logs down to 1/2 inch pieces.
- Roll each piece on the tip of a fork to create ridges in the dough. This makes it easier for the sauce to stick to the dough.
- Add each piece to a medium sized sauce pan of boiling water. They will float to the top when they are done. Approximately 7 minutes.
- In another medium sized sauce pan pour in the marinara and let it simmer on low heat. When the potato gnocchi has floated to the top, drain the excess water with a strainer and add to the marinara. Gently stir before serving. Top with grated parmesan cheese.

EASY SPICY ROASTED POTATOES
Slight twist to an old favorite. Chili powder gives the potatoes and onions in this recipe some zing! I make these for breakfast every Sunday, and my family loves them!

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 450 degrees F (220 degrees C).
- Arrange the potatoes and onions in a greased 9x13 inch baking dish so that they are evenly distributed. Season with garlic powder, salt and chili powder. Drizzle with olive oil. Stir to coat potatoes and onions with oil and spices.
- Bake for 35 to 40 minutes in the preheated oven, until potatoes are fork tender and slightly crispy. Stir every 10 minutes. When done, sprinkle with cheese. Wait about 5 minutes for the cheese to melt before serving.

SPICY POTATOES
Serve these potatoes as part of an Indian buffet, or as a side dish for grilled meat

Steps:
- Cover the potatoes in cold salted water, then bring to the boil. Simmer for 5 mins, until just tender. Drain and allow to steam dry for a few mins. Heat the oil in a frying pan and fry the spices for 1 min until fragrant. Tip in the potatoes and toss well so they are coated in the spices. Gently fry for 5-10 mins until slightly golden, then add peas, mix well and cook for 3-4 mins more. Season well before serving.
